Latest Patents
One of Ali Mira's latest patents is an "Apparatus and method for directing airflow in three dimensions to cool system components." This invention provides forced-air cooling to components mounted on circuit boards oriented in a side-to-side direction. The design allows airflow to enter and exit the system through the front and back, rather than the sides. In this embodiment, airflow entering the front is redirected upward and split into branches that traverse across the surfaces of circuit boards, ensuring effective cooling.
Another notable patent is the "Processor-inclusive memory module." This invention features a printed circuit board with first and second opposing surfaces, housing SRAMs on both sides. The design allows for efficient coupling to an address line and includes a processor mounted on the first surface. The PIMM is designed to be removably attached to a motherboard, enhancing its versatility in various applications.
